One of the most common reasons for DNA testing in the UK is to uncover potential health risks. By analyzing an individual’s genetic markers, DNA testing can provide valuable insights into the likelihood of developing certain conditions or diseases. This information can be crucial for early intervention and prevention, allowing individuals to take proactive steps to mitigate their risks and improve their overall health. From genetic predispositions to cancer and heart disease to rare genetic disorders, DNA testing can help individuals better understand their health and make informed choices about their lifestyle and healthcare.

In addition to health-related DNA testing, many people in the UK are turning to genetic testing to learn more about their ancestry. With the rise of popular DNA ancestry testing services like AncestryDNA and 23andMe, individuals can now trace their family lineages back hundreds of years and uncover unique insights into their genetic heritage. By comparing their DNA to large databases of genetic information, individuals can discover their ethnic origins, connect with long-lost relatives, and unravel the complex web of their genetic roots. For many people in the UK, DNA testing has provided a powerful tool for exploring their identity and celebrating their diverse heritage.

The popularity of DNA testing in the UK has also been fueled by the growing availability and affordability of testing services. With the rise of online DNA testing companies and at-home testing kits, getting a DNA test has never been easier or more convenient. Individuals can now order a DNA testing kit online, collect their DNA sample at home using a simple cheek swab or saliva sample, and send it off to a laboratory for analysis. Within a few weeks, they can receive detailed reports on their genetic health risks, ancestry, and other valuable information, all from the comfort of their own home.

Despite the numerous benefits of DNA testing, it is important for individuals in the UK to approach this technology with caution and skepticism. While DNA testing can provide valuable insights into health and ancestry, it is not without its limitations and potential risks. Privacy concerns have been a major issue surrounding DNA testing, with some companies selling or sharing genetic data without the consent of the individuals who provided it. In addition, the accuracy of DNA testing results can vary depending on the testing methods used and the quality of the genetic databases being compared. As such, individuals should carefully research and choose reputable DNA testing companies that prioritize data security and accuracy to ensure that they receive reliable and trustworthy results.
